I have a french version of windows so when I set a timestamp on an item with C-c >, I get the timestamp in french. I'd like to get it in english. I've tried setting the language environment to english through the menu (options/mule/set language environment) but it makes no difference. In a previous mail of this mailing list ( http://www.mail-archive.com/emacs-orgmode@gnu.org/msg03064.html), it is mentioned that this depends on the variable system-time-locale. How can I set system-time-locale to english permanently in my emacs init file? ( I'm a newbie to emacs) I've tried the following, but it doesnt work: (set-locale-environment English) (system-time-locale English) Thanks very much.
